Are there any special first-time homebuyer programs available specifically for Fultonham, NY?

Yes, Fultonham homebuyers can access the New York State Homes and Community Renewal (HCR) programs, which are available statewide. These include the Achieving the Dream Program, offering down payment assistance up to $15,000, and the SONYMA Low Interest Rate Mortgage program. It's also wise to check with local credit unions like Hudson River Community Credit Union, which may offer additional localized assistance or grants for the rural Fulton County area.

How do property taxes in Fultonham, NY, impact my mortgage qualification and monthly payment?

Fultonham, located in the Town of Fulton, has property tax rates that are a significant component of your monthly escrow payment. Fulton County and Schoharie County (depending on the exact location) have varying rates, but they are generally moderate for upstate New York. Lenders will factor these taxes into your debt-to-income ratio, and it's crucial to get an accurate estimate from your realtor, as taxes can adjust significantly after a sale due to reassessment.

What are the biggest challenges in getting a mortgage for a home in Fultonham's rural market?

The primary challenges often involve property type and appraisal. Many homes in the Fultonham area are older, have unique features (like barns or significant acreage), or use well and septic systems. Lenders require these systems to pass specific tests, and appraisals can be more complex, requiring appraisers familiar with rural comparables. Ensuring the property meets USDA Rural Development loan requirements, if using that program, is also a key step.

Is a USDA Rural Development loan a good option for buying a home in Fultonham, NY?

Absolutely. Fultonham is located in an area eligible for USDA Rural Development loans, which are an excellent option for qualified buyers due to their $0 down payment requirement. These loans are specifically designed for rural areas like Fultonham and often feature competitive, below-market interest rates and more flexible credit guidelines, making homeownership more accessible for moderate-income households in the community.

How do seasonal weather and the local economy in Fultonham influence the home buying and lending process?

Fultonham's seasonal climate can impact the timing of home inspections (e.g., well flow tests in frozen ground) and closing dates. Furthermore, the local economy, with ties to agriculture, tourism, and commuting to larger hubs, influences lender scrutiny of job stability and income verification. Self-employment or seasonal income common in the area may require additional documentation to secure a mortgage approval.

Finding Your First Home Key: The Best Mortgage Lenders for First-Time Buyers in Fultonham, NY

Embarking on the journey to buy your first home in Fultonham is an exciting step. Nestled in Schoharie County, this charming area offers a unique blend of rural tranquility and community spirit. But before you picture yourself on that front porch, you need to secure the right financing. For a first-time buyer, finding the best mortgage lender isn't just about the lowest rate; it's about finding a partner who understands your unique position and the local landscape.

In a smaller market like Fultonham, your lender's local knowledge is invaluable. They understand the nuances of appraising older homes, properties with more land, or homes with unique well and septic systems common in the area. A local lender or a national lender with a strong regional presence will be familiar with Schoharie County's market trends and can often provide a smoother, more predictable closing process. Start by asking local real estate agents for their trusted recommendations; they see which lenders consistently perform for buyers like you.

While you can certainly search for "mortgage lenders near me," your search should be strategic. Look for lenders with specific first-time homebuyer programs. These often offer benefits like lower down payments, more flexible credit requirements, and educational resources. Don't limit yourself to big banks; explore local credit unions, like SEFCU or CAP COM, which often have competitive rates and a community-focused approach. Also, consider reputable mortgage brokers who can shop multiple lenders on your behalf to find the best fit.

Crucially, New York State offers exceptional programs that can make your Fultonham dream more affordable. The SONYMA (State of New York Mortgage Agency) program is a game-changer for first-time buyers. SONYMA offers low interest rates, down payment assistance, and even grants that don't need to be repaid. Many local lenders are approved SONYMA partners. Another key program is the SONYMA Achieving the Dream, which provides up to $15,000 in down payment assistance in the form of a forgivable loan. Given that median home prices in Schoharie County are often more accessible than in major metro areas, these programs can significantly reduce your upfront costs.

Your actionable first step? Get pre-approved, not just pre-qualified. A pre-approval from a reputable lender shows sellers you're a serious buyer, which is essential in any market. When comparing lenders, look beyond the interest rate. Ask about their first-time buyer guidance, the estimated timeline to close, and any fees. Be upfront about your situation and ask if they have experience with New York's specific programs.
